The research activities and results from this first volume represent the period 2002-2014. The research results are structured in three main research areas: Industrial process control, Renewable energy systems and Software for process control. The research activity from the field Industrial process control was oriented on the following areas: Induction motor control algorithms; Belt conveyors control algorithms; Distributions theory in controller design and Industrial robots control algorithms. In the field of Renewable energy systems my research activity consisted of modeling, simulation and design of a control system for the three main types of renewable energy (wind, sun and water) as well as the analysis of energy efficiency optimal distribution of these in a location in Parâng Mountains, Jiu Valley to achieve an integrated renewable energy system. Since 2010, my research has focused on Software for process control. Important scientific contributions resulting from this research are the design of a 3D spiral lifecycle software development model based on the Boehm model and the Quality Function Deployment method from quality management and applications in medical engineering.

Monica Leba is Professor of System Control Engineering in Computer and Electrical Engineering Department at University of Petrosani, Romania. Her research interests are in applied informatics, modelling and simulation, robotic system control, medical engineering. She has more than 100 refereed research papers.
